From: fkrzywka Date: Tue, 31 Jul 2018 07:31:05 +0000 (+0200) Subject: Use proxy while publishing docker images on CI X-Git-Tag: 1.0.0~52 X-Git-Url: https://gerrit.onap.org/r/gitweb?a=commitdiff_plain;h=62e9f93985ce734e31cabb83e78fa471d13aaf3e;p=dcaegen2%2Fcollectors%2Fhv-ves.git Use proxy while publishing docker images on CI Also fix gitlab-ci syntax Change-Id: I5e5e1db3888f976640bacc161d703cc6be3ab613 Signed-off-by: fkrzywka Issue-ID: DCAEGEN2-601 --- di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index a1d94acf..c35353b3 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-18,14 +18,18 @@ build: - hv-collector-dcae-app-simulator/target/reports - hv-collector-xnf-simulator/target/reports - publish: stage: publish only: - master script: - docker login $DOCKER_REPO_ADDR -u $DOCKER_REPO_USER -p $DOCKER_REPO_PASS - - mvn -e -DskipTests -DskipAnalysis -Ddocker-image.registry="$DOCKER_REPO_ADDR" deploy + - | + mvn -e -DskipTests -DskipAnalysis \ + -Ddocker-image.registry="$DOCKER_REPO_ADDR" \ + -Ddocker.http_proxy="http://$PROXY_HOST:$PROXY_PORT" \ + -Ddocker.https_proxy="http://$PROXY_HOST:$PROXY_PORT" \ + deploy - "curl -X POST -F token=$INTEGRATION_TESTS_TRIGGER_TOKEN -F ref=master https://gitlabe1.ext.net.nokia.com/api/v4/projects/33403/trigger/pipeline" pages: